Et.al, Ahmad Zakirullah Mohamed Shaarani. "Payment of Zakat on Business Using Stock and Goods:A Preliminary Analysis." Turkish Journal of Computer and Mathematics Education (TURCOMAT) 12, no. 3 (April 10, 2021): 2812–20. http://dx.doi.org/10.17762/turcomat.v12i3.1312.

Full text
Abstract:
Zakat is one of the obligations on every Muslim with the aim of helping those who are poor and needy while at the same time purifying the wealth and soul of the contributor. There are several types of zakat and one of them is zakat on business. In discussing Shariah issues related to zakat on business, one of the topics discussed is the method of payment of zakat on business, whether paying with money, stocks or business goods or a choice between the two. In view of the need to pay zakat other than using money, especially in the case of companies which have a shortage of cash and excess unsold merchandise, the study was conducted to obtain information on the debate of scholars on the Shariah rule for payment of zakat with goods, and their potential for application in business zakat payments, in addition to the challenges and constraints in its implementation. The study utilized a comprehensive library study, analyzing the arguments and scholars’ discussions related to the subjectand selecting the preferred opinions. The findings showed that in terms of the payment method for zakat on business, some scholars viewed that the payment of business zakat must utilise money, while some stated that the payment must be in the form of goods and stocks of the business itself, while some others stated that the payment of zakat on business is the right of the contributor to choose from money or goods and stocks. The study also found that there were several issues and challenges in the implementation of zakat payments using business goods, including the existing fatwa on zakat on business that stipulated only money would be accepted as zakat payment and it must be paid to zakat authorities. The study also aimed to determine the type of goods to be accepted as business zakat payments, the method of zakat calculations on the goods and whether it should be at original cost price, current market price or premium or discount, and other issues.

Ciaramella, Andrea, and Alberto Celani. "Production and production over-supply in construction: estimating unsold stock in Italy." International Journal of Housing Markets and Analysis 7, no. 4 (September 30, 2014): 506–23. http://dx.doi.org/10.1108/ijhma-07-2013-0042.

Full text
Abstract:
Purpose – The aim of the article is to identify the limitations and critical issues in the way information in the real estate sector in Italy is currently managed, and propose the principles of a method that would provide information and comparison of the phenomenon of over-supply and non-rational land use. This study is based on a series of assumptions, the first of which is a definition of “unsold”, deemed to mean “the amount of new housing units neither occupied nor sold nor rented”. In effect, unsold stock can be considered as over-supply of construction. Design/methodology/approach – The article identifies the critical aspects in the determination of unsold real estate in Italy, starting from the available data and research already carried out; the results are often contradictory. The comparison with programming systems of building production adopted in other countries allows identification of the guidelines that can be used to better understand and combat the phenomenon. Findings – The assessment of the state -of-the-art provides a clear picture of the shortcomings and potential of the tools used to date to meet the need of studying a complex phenomenon with many obscure points. Following the empirical analysis comes out a picture of inefficiencies due to the poor quality of information, as well as the reluctance of data-sharing and -integration procedures by the institutional and market players. Research limitations/implications – The research produces solutions addressed to the Italian situation, but it identifies systems and methods used in other countries. Practical implications – The article suggests the collection systems and management information that can be used for a more accurate knowledge of unsold real estate. Social implications – The article focuses on some of the limits of the Italian real estate market, highlighting the need for greater transparency and how this can contribute to a more conscious approach to the market. Originality/value – The article seeks to provide the necessary answers to those who must understand the reasons of harmful effects for the market, such as overproduction; besides some models focused on three areas – the procedures, the organization and the market – are also proposed.

Bieniek, Milena. "Bartering: Price-Setting Newsvendor Problem with Barter Exchange." Sustainability 13, no. 12 (June 12, 2021): 6684.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/su13126684.

Full text
Abstract:
Barter exchange is a system of swapping goods or services for other goods or services in a moneyless and direct manner. Barter has become an effective model of a circular economy because it reduces the consumption impact. Bartering maximizes the utility of assets and existing resources, and can unleash the unspent social, economic, and environmental value of underutilized assets. The present article analyzes the price-setting newsvendor problem with a barter exchange option. The retailer facing a stochastic price-dependent demand sells a product on the market and, additionally, needs another product for its own purposes. Therefore, first, the retailer trades the unsold product for the product it needs by means of barter, and next disposes of the unsold product at a discounted price at the end of the selling season. The retailer’s optimal order quantity and optimal price are derived assuming additive uncertainty in demand. This type of demand function has special characteristics, for example, the actual demand may attain negative values in times of economic uncertainty. The possibility of negative demand realizations is taken into consideration in the study. It proves that, in certain cases, the optimal solution belongs to the set of high barter prices which implies that the actual demand may be negative.

Yoo, Hayoung, and Heeyeun Yoon. "The Effect of Green Characteristics in Reducing the Inventory of Unsold Housing in New Residential Developments—A Case of Gyeonggi Province, in South Korea." Land 10, no. 4 (April 5, 2021): 377.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/land10040377.

Full text
Abstract:
This study analyzes the effect of green characteristics on sales of unsold housing stock, using a multilevel growth model, in Gyeonggi Province, South Korea from 2012 to 2018. The green characteristics we estimated are external factors such as the proximity to urban parks and mountain trails located outside the housing complex and internal factors such as whether the area of communal open space within the complex exceeds a certain percentage. The results suggest that potential home-buyers are interested in green space inside rather than outside a housing complex in a suburban setting. Housing complexes with large enough communal open spaces had a 0.094 higher unsold unit ratio than complexes with small communal open spaces, but the surplus decreased more rapidly; the ratio declines by 0.028 per time unit. On the other hand, the results show no statistically significant effects of the distance to external green areas. This might be due to that public urban parks might not be an attraction to residents when forests and/or agricultural fields are in close proximity. The findings of this research will be utilized by construction companies and public institutions holding unsold units in improving their sales performance, not only in South Korea but also in other Asian regions showing a similar housing development pattern.

Istanto, Teddy. "Penerapan Metode Economical Order Quantity Untuk Sistem Stok Barang Penggudangan dengan menggunakan teknologi Radio Frequency Identification." JURNAL SISTEM INFORMASI BISNIS 7, no. 1 (May 27, 2017): 59. http://dx.doi.org/10.21456/vol7iss1pp59-65.

Full text
Abstract:
The application of Economical Order Quantity method to stock warehouse system by using Radio Frequency Identification technology can provide information that can minimize stock availability in real time. The research aims to develop the stock system using the methods of Economical Order Quantity, Reorder Point and Radio Frequency Identification technology. Computation of Economical Order Quantity is used per month with variables covering amount of raw material, ordering cost and storage cost. Reorder Point computation using lead time variable, raw material usage and safety stock. Safety stock is used if there is a delay in delivery of goods from suppliers, so it does not run out of raw materials and the company can still operate. The inventory data is obtained from transactions of incoming and outgoing goods which are recorded automatically when passing through Radio Frequency Identification reader. The computation of Economical Order Quantity, Reorder Point produces safety stock as output stock system. With the stock of goods in accordance with the fulfillment of Safety stock, then there is no delay in the delivery of goods from suppliers, so it does not run out of raw materials, after determination of the value of re-ordering.

Payet, Jérôme. "Assessment of Carbon Footprint for the Textile Sector in France." Sustainability 13, no. 5 (February 24, 2021): 2422. http://dx.doi.org/10.3390/su13052422.

Full text
Abstract:
Global warming represents a major subject on all society levels including governments, economic actors and citizens. The textile industry is often considered a polluting activity. In this project, French textile manufacturers sought to quantify the carbon footprint (CF) of sold clothes and household linen using Life Cycle Assessment in France for the purpose of reducing it to meet the constraints of Paris Agreement by 2050. First, manufacturers calculated the carbon footprint of 17 clothes and household linen products and established alternative scenarios for four production routes. Secondly, they modeled the supply of the upstream sector through different countries. Based on imports of textile products, their calculated CF for one French person reaches 442 kg of CO2eq/year. Means of action to reduce this carbon footprint by a factor of 6 (74 kg of CO2eq/person/year for textiles) are calculated and are the following: installing the most energy-intensive production processes in a country with a low carbon electricity mix, avoiding unsold goods, implementing eco-design approaches and enhancing the value of end-of-life products with reuse or recycling. Therefore, CF for textiles per capita is reduced to 43 kg CO2eq/year which goes beyond the objectives of Paris Agreement and facilitates carbon neutrality in the textile sector. The first priority for reducing the French carbon footprint of clothes and household linen would be to locate textile production in countries with (i) low carbon electricity, (ii) to reduce unsold items, and (iii) to elaborate ecodesign of product including circular economy.
